Aug. 2, 2012 - Santa Catarina Polopo (Municipal, Solola (Department, Guatemala - August 2, 2012, Solola, Guatemala - A Counterpart International beneficiary works at a sewing machine in a class supported by Counterpart through partner agency Grupos Gestores (Management Groups) in the town of Santa Catarina Palopo, Guatemala. Through the four-month long course, 25 local women are learning sewing skills they can use to make items for sale in this tourist town. (Credit Image: © David Snyder/ZUMAPRESS.com)
